Job Outlook for Contract Attorneys in Denver
Denver is a thriving legal market, with plenty of opportunities for contract attorneys.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the employment of lawyers is projected to grow 4 percent from 2019 to 2029, about as fast as the average for all occupations. In Denver specifically, the demand for legal services is on the rise, creating a favorable job market for contract attorneys.
Average Salaries Contract Attorneys Denver
As of 2021, the average salary for a contract attorney in Denver is $87,000 per year, according to Glassdoor. However, salaries can vary based on experience, education, and the specific law firm or company.
